java入网络前端入门与门

  

关于web前端入门
一、软件结构划分
1、C/S结构:Client(客户)-Server(服务器)之间的交互。特点:客户端的软件必须升级才能使用服务器高版本的功能。例如:阿里巴巴等。
2、B/S结构:Browser(浏览器)-Server(服务器)之间的交互。特点:浏览器端的软件无需特定的升级就可访问服务器端的网站。例如:网易新闻等。
JavaWeb/EE均基于B/S结构。
二、网站基本认识
基于B/S结构的应用都叫网站。组成:由很多的html标签组成。
三、W3C组织
规范了html、css、js(javascript)的写法。其中:
html:结构化标准。
css:美化网页的样式。
javascript:行为化标准。
四、HTML(Hyper Text Markup Language,超文本标记语言)
1、HTML语言结构
web前端入门与java入门
2、html常用标签
(1)常用文本标签
标题标签:h2~h7(字体依次变小)
缩进标签:blockquote
段落标签:p
换行标签:

字体标签:font
上/下标标签:sup/sub
水平线标签:hr
原样输出标签:pre
(2)图像标签img
空标签体:
主要属性如下:
src:链接到的资源图片。
width:图片宽度。两种使用方式:a、指定像素;b、百分比(常用)。
height:图片高度。
title:悬停状态时显示的文字。
alt:图片失效时,用来解释说明该图片的文字。
(3)表格标签table
tr:行标签
td:单元格(列标签)
th:表头标签(特点:自动居中、自动加粗)
主要属性如下:
border:边框(1px)(必有属性)。
align:当前表格在浏览器中的对齐方式。属性值:center、left、right。
bgcolor:背景颜色。
rowspan:行合并。
colspan:列合并。
width:表格宽度。
height:表格高度。
caption:标题标签。必须放在

标签之后,且每个表格只能规定一个标题。
(4)表单标签form(重点)
作用:采集用户输入的数据。
应用场景:a、登录。输入用户名基本信息(用户名、密码等)→点击登录→提交到系统后台→系统校验是否存在该用户→若存在则登录成功,否则失败。b、注册。采集用户输入信息→提交后台→服务器数据库查看是否有当前用户名,若有注册失败,若无则成功。
重要属性:
action:提交的地址(资源文件或URL(统一资源定位符))。
method:提交方式,常用get、post。get与post区别如下:
get提交方式:a、将用户信息战士到地址栏中(不安全);b、提交的文件大小不能超过64kb。
post提交方式:a、不会将用户的信息展示到地址栏中(安全);b、提交文件大小无限制。
onsubmit:表示当前表单是否提交成功。true:提交成功。false:提交失败。
name:表单标签中name属性必须指定,用来给后台提交。
web前端入门与java入门
举例:
web前端入门与java入门
(5)超链接标签a
作用:a、连接到某个资源文件或资源地址(URL);b、作为锚链接使用。
在同一个html页面下时:
a、打锚点锚点名称
b、创建跳转跳转名称
在不同html页面下时:
a、打锚点锚点名称
b、创建跳转标记
c、跳转名称跳转名称
常用属性:
href:连接到的资源文件或地址。
target:打开资源文件的方式。常用属性值:_self(在当前窗口直接打开)、_blank(新建窗口打开)。
常用协议:
file://本地文件协议。
http://自己执行流程。通过查看hosts文件中有没有该域名对应的ip。若有,调用程序访问,若无,联网操作访问。
thunder://迅雷协议。
mailto://邮件协议。
(6)转义字符(必须加分号)
空格: ; <:⁢ 祝辞:和gt注册商标:,reg;版权所有:,复制;
五,CSS(层叠样式表级联样式表)
1,三种使用方式
(1)行内样式
标签风格属性:指定样式
弊端:风格属性和html标签混合使用,不利于后期维护
(2)内部样式(在头标签中,书写风格标签)
& lt;风格类型=拔谋?css"在
标签名{
书写样式;
}
& lt;/style>
(3)外部样式
。创建一个独立的后缀名为. CSS结尾的CSS文件
选择器{
书写样式;
}
b。导入外部CSS文件
& lt;链接href=https://www.yisu.com/zixun/皒xx.css rel="样式表" type=" text/CSS ">
2, CSS选择器
(1)标签选择器
标签名称{
CSS属性:CSS属性值;
}
(2) id选择器
# id属性值{
CSS属性:CSS属性值;
}

  
 

java入网络前端入门与门

Copyright © 2020-2023 feiqueyun.cn. All Rights Reserved. 肥雀云_南京肥雀信息技术有限公司版权所有 南京肥雀信息技术有限公司 苏ICP备16063723号-5